Gazprom Neft raises $500 mln club loan at LIBOR+5%

MOSCOW. Oct 19 (Interfax) - Gazprom Neft on October 14 closed a transaction to raise a $500-million medium-term club loan facility at LIBOR + 5% pa for general operating purposes, the oil company said.

The Bank of Tokyo-Mitsubishi UFJ, Ltd acted as agent for the loan. Mandated lead arrangers also included BTMU (Europe), ZAO Raiffeisenbank, OAO Nordea Bank, ZAO UniCredit Bank and Societe Generale.

Reports said at the beginning of September that Gazprom Neft agreed on a $300-million three-year loan with BTMU, Raiffeisenbank and Nordea Bank.

Vadim Yakovlev, the company's deputy general director, economics and finance, said at the time that the loan might be increased to $500 million.
